Blair Johnston's lecture on Sergei Rachmaninoff's "Symphonic Dances”

marc1752

Blair Johnston speaks about Sergei Rachmaninoff's "Symphonic Dances," op. 45. The Library of Congress now holds all of the significant source materials for the different versions of the "Symphonic Dances," and this talk helps to celebrate the Library's recent acquisition of the two-piano version of the "Symphonic Dances."
